14 Jul: Rasmussen: Consumer Spending Update: Confidence in Personal Finances Hits Four-Year High
The Rasmussen Reports Economic Rating Index is up nearly five points from last month to 157.3, just one point shy of Marchs highest level of confidence in the economy since 2014. Immediately following the 2016 presidential election, enthusiasm about the economy started to grow and has been on the upswing for six of the last eight months. In President Obamas final year in office, economic ratings ranged from 112.7 to 122.9. ..
